Seventeen Wideranging Essays Explore The Evolving Scientific Understanding Of Mars, And The Relationship Between That Understanding And The Role Of Mars In Literature, The Arts And Popular Culture. Essays In The First Section Examine Different Approaches To Mars By Scientists And Writers Jules Verne And J.H. Rosny. Section Two Covers The Uses Of Mars In Early Bolshevik Literature, Wells, Brackett, Burroughs, Bradbury, Heinlein, Dick And Robinson, Among Others. The Third Section Looks At Mars As A Cultural Mirror In Science Fiction. Essayists Include Prominent Writers (E.G., Kim Stanley Robinson), Scientists And Literary Critics From Many Nations.
